Skip to content

Add ref to connection in relation so it doesn't get closed prematurely #393

Add ref to connection in relation so it doesn't get closed prematurely

Add ref to connection in relation so it doesn't get closed prematurely #393

Triggered via pull request February 18, 2026 15:19
Status Failure
Total duration 1h 27m 6s
Artifacts

on_pr.yml

on: pull_request
Make sure submodule is in a sane state  /  Make sure submodule is in a sane state
29s
Make sure submodule is in a sane state / Make sure submodule is in a sane state
Code-quality checks  /  Run linting, formatting and static type checker
42s
Code-quality checks / Run linting, formatting and static type checker
Run coverage tests  /  Generate code coverage reports for both Python and C++ code
Run coverage tests / Generate code coverage reports for both Python and C++ code
Build a minimal set of packages and run all tests on them  /  ...  /  Build sdist
23m 22s
Build a minimal set of packages and run all tests on them / Build an sdist and determine versions / Build sdist
Matrix: Build a minimal set of packages and run all tests on them / Build and test releases / build_wheels
Run coverage tests  /  Coverage Summary
Run coverage tests / Coverage Summary
Fit to window
Zoom out
Zoom in

Annotations

25 errors and 2 warnings
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-macosx_arm64
cibuildwheel: Command ['/bin/s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/Users/runner/work/duckdb-python/duckdb-python/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p310-manylinux_aarch64
cibuildwheel: Command ['s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/project/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p310-macosx_arm64
cibuildwheel: Command ['/bin/s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/Users/runner/work/duckdb-python/duckdb-python/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-macosx_x86_64
cibuildwheel: Command ['/bin/s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/Users/runner/work/duckdb-python/duckdb-python/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-win_ARM64
cibuildwheel: Command uv run -v pytest --confcutdir=. --rootdir . -c C:\a\duckdb-python\duckdb-python/pyproject.toml ./tests
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p310-macosx_x86_64
cibuildwheel: Command ['/bin/s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/Users/runner/work/duckdb-python/duckdb-python/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-win_amd64
cibuildwheel: Command uv run -v pytest --confcutdir=. --rootdir . -c D:\a\duckdb-python\duckdb-python/pyproject.toml ./tests
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-win_amd64
Cannot prompt because user interactivity has been disabled.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p310-manylinux_x86_64
cibuildwheel: Command ['s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/project/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-manylinux_aarch64
cibuildwheel: Command ['s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/project/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p310-win_amd64
cibuildwheel: Command uv run -v pytest --confcutdir=. --rootdir . -c D:\a\duckdb-python\duckdb-python/pyproject.toml ./tests
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p314-manylinux_x86_64
cibuildwheel: Command ['sh', '-c', 'uv run -v pytest --confcutdir=. --rootdir . -c /project/pyproject.toml ./tests\n'] failed with code 1.
Build a minimal set of packages and run all tests on them / Build and test releases / Wheel: cp310-win_amd64
Failed to download action 'https://api.github.com/repos/pypa/cibuildwheel/zipball/9c00cb4f6b517705a3794b22395aedc36257242c'. Error: Response status code does not indicate success: 401 (Unauthorized). 8839:30DF7A:5C77D4C:192436EC:6995DEE8